Obituary

James Robert Fields II was born April 26, 1945, in Ft. Worth, TX, and grew up in Corpus Christi, TX.  James' Savior called him to his eternal home on September 14, 2022 at age 77.  He is preceded in death by his parents James Robert (Buddy) and Joanna Fields.

James received Christ as his Savior at age 17 and soon knew God was calling him into the ministry.  He graduated with a Bachelor of Arts in Bible from Southwestern Assemblies of God University in 1967 .

James met and fell in love with Delores Skaggs at college.  He loved to say, "I took her to her first football game." Delores said she had made her mind up to marry a man who was deeply dedicated to the Lord. They were married on May 20, 1967, and spent 55 years together as pastors, missionaries, and evangelists.

James was ordained by the General Council of Assemblies of God in 1971.  He and Delores pastored churches in Clifton, TX, Raymondville, TX, and Kingsville, TX, from 1968-1986.  They served five years as missionaries ministering in the Republic of Singapore and Tokyo, Japan.

In 1992 James planted Trinity Worship Center in Corpus Christi, TX . He and Delores pastored there for over five years before founding Comfort and Encouragement Ministries, Inc. in 1997.

With Comfort and Encouragement Ministries James blessed and served people globally through seminars and revivals, his books, radio programs, His Healing Presence newsletter, coaching pastors,   missionary support, and one on one encouragement from God's Word. His extensive online ministry from his website, www.comfortencouragement.org continues today and includes a weekly Uplifting Word , Scripture Sheets, blogs and audio sermons.

James was born with scarred macula in both eyes. God used this visual handicap to develop a sweet tenderness, empathy, and perseverance in James.  These qualities overflowed in a lifetime of sermons and written material reflecting the wonderful unconditional love of God and always encouraged others to trust God whether times were pleasant or unpleasant.

SCUBA diving and underwater photography became two of James's favorite hobbies.  He could see better under the water than above and greatly enjoyed photographing God's under water creations.   Delores and James, also, loved going on Caribbean cruises to rest after lengthy periods of ministry.

James is survived by his loving wife, Delores Fields; brother, Will Fields; and sister, Becky (John) McGinnis; numerous extended family members and countless worldwide friends.
